We've got the new Altair imaging-ready Solar Wedges in stock.
It has a very wide adjustment in brightness, so you can get some good high resolution shots of granulation and so-on easier. Visual range is also covered and it has a very wide aperture. The top turret is rotated to adjust the brightness and the polariser is AR coated (it can be removed but please only do this if you know what you're doing). The turret has a positive-lock clamp which will allows me to use my Denks without twisting even with heavy eyepieces and a Barlow. The wedge took about a year to develop with a few false starts (some of which you probably saw on Facebook!) but I'm very happy with the result and I think this is a product worthy of your consideration.
